The Complete SEO Checklist: A Step-by-Step Guide to Ranking Higher

The Complete SEO Checklist: A Step-by-Step Guide to Ranking Higher

If you want your website to attract consistent traffic, generate leads, and grow over time, you need a clear and actionable plan. That’s exactly what an SEO checklist provides.

Instead of guessing what to do next, a well-structured checklist helps you cover every important area—from technical setup to content creation and performance tracking. Whether you’re launching a new website or improving an existing one, this guide will walk you through everything you need to get right.

This article is designed to be your complete, go-to reference. It’s practical, detailed, and built for real-world use—not just theory.

Quick Answer: What Is an SEO Checklist?

An SEO checklist is a structured list of tasks and best practices that ensure your website is optimized for search engines and users. It covers key areas such as technical setup, on-page improvements, content quality, backlinks, and ongoing monitoring.

Following a checklist ensures nothing important is missed and helps improve rankings, visibility, and overall site performance.

Why an SEO Checklist Matters

Without a checklist, it’s easy to overlook critical details. Many websites fail not because they lack effort, but because they miss foundational steps.

A proper checklist helps you:

  • Stay organized and focused
  • Avoid costly mistakes
  • Improve website visibility
  • Deliver a better user experience
  • Build long-term growth instead of short-term spikes

It transforms a complex process into a manageable system.

Technical SEO Checklist

Technical SEO forms the foundation of your website. If this part is weak, everything else becomes less effective.

Ensure Your Website Is Crawlable

Search engines need to access and understand your website.

Make sure:

  • Your robots.txt file is correctly configured
  • Important pages are not blocked
  • Your site structure is logical and easy to navigate

Create and Submit an XML Sitemap

A sitemap helps search engines discover your pages faster.

  • Include all important pages
  • Keep it updated automatically
  • Submit it through search engine tools

Use HTTPS

Security is a ranking factor and a trust signal.

  • Install an SSL certificate
  • Ensure all pages load over HTTPS
  • Redirect HTTP to HTTPS

Improve Site Speed

Fast-loading websites perform better.

Focus on:

  • Image optimization
  • Minimizing code (CSS, JavaScript)
  • Using caching
  • Choosing reliable hosting

Mobile-Friendliness

Most users browse on mobile devices.

  • Use responsive design
  • Ensure readable text and clickable buttons
  • Avoid intrusive pop-ups

Fix Broken Links and Errors

Errors hurt both users and rankings.

  • Fix 404 pages
  • Update or remove broken links
  • Monitor regularly

On-Page SEO Checklist

On-page SEO focuses on optimizing individual pages for better relevance and readability.

Optimize Title Tags

Your title is the first thing users see.

  • Keep it clear and compelling
  • Include your main keyword naturally
  • Keep it within optimal length

Write Strong Meta Descriptions

Though not a direct ranking factor, they influence clicks.

  • Make them engaging
  • Summarize the page clearly
  • Include a call to action

Use Proper Heading Structure

Organize your content with headings.

  • Use one main heading per page
  • Break content into sections
  • Maintain logical hierarchy

Optimize URLs

Clean URLs improve both usability and ranking.

  • Keep them short and descriptive
  • Avoid unnecessary parameters
  • Include keywords where relevant

Internal Linking

Help users and search engines navigate your site.

  • Link to relevant pages
  • Use natural anchor text
  • Avoid overlinking

Image Optimization

Images enhance content but must be optimized.

  • Use descriptive file names
  • Add alt text
  • Compress images to reduce size

Content SEO Checklist

Content is the core of your strategy. High-quality content drives traffic and engagement.

Focus on Search Intent

Understand what users are looking for.

  • Informational queries need detailed answers
  • Transactional queries need clear offers
  • Match your content to user needs

Create High-Quality Content

Good content is:

  • Original
  • Useful
  • Easy to read
  • Well-structured

Avoid thin or duplicate content.

Use Keywords Naturally

Keywords should fit naturally into your content.

  • Avoid keyword stuffing
  • Use variations and related terms
  • Focus on readability first

Improve Readability

Keep your content user-friendly.

  • Use short paragraphs
  • Write in simple language
  • Break up text with headings

Update Old Content

Fresh content performs better.

  • Add new information
  • Improve outdated sections
  • Refresh examples

Off-Page SEO Checklist

Off-page SEO focuses on building authority and trust.

Build High-Quality Backlinks

Backlinks signal credibility.

  • Focus on quality over quantity
  • Get links from relevant websites
  • Avoid spammy tactics

Guest Posting

Write for other websites in your niche.

  • Share valuable insights
  • Include natural links
  • Build relationships

Social Signals

While indirect, they help visibility.

  • Share content on social platforms
  • Encourage engagement
  • Build brand awareness

Brand Mentions

Even unlinked mentions can build trust.

  • Monitor mentions
  • Engage with audiences
  • Turn mentions into links where possible

Local SEO Checklist (If Applicable)

If you serve a local audience, this is essential.

Optimize Business Listings

  • Keep name, address, and phone consistent
  • Add accurate business details
  • Use relevant categories

Collect Reviews

Reviews build trust and visibility.

  • Encourage satisfied customers
  • Respond to feedback
  • Maintain authenticity

Local Keywords

Target location-based queries.

  • Include city or region names
  • Create location-specific pages

Analytics and Tracking Checklist

Without tracking, you’re working blindly.

Set Up Analytics Tools

Track performance and behavior.

  • Monitor traffic
  • Identify top pages
  • Understand user behavior

Track Rankings

Know where you stand.

  • Monitor keyword positions
  • Identify opportunities
  • Adjust strategies

Analyze Conversions

Traffic alone isn’t enough.

  • Track leads or sales
  • Improve conversion paths
  • Optimize landing pages

Important Points People Often Overlook

Many people focus only on content and links, but miss critical details.

User experience is one of the most overlooked aspects. A website that is slow, cluttered, or difficult to navigate will struggle regardless of optimization efforts.

Consistency is another key factor. Success doesn’t come from one-time actions but from continuous improvement.

Also, many ignore internal linking, even though it significantly improves site structure and page authority.

Common Mistakes and Misconceptions

One common mistake is focusing only on keywords instead of user intent. Content should answer questions, not just include terms.

Another mistake is neglecting technical issues. Even great content won’t perform well if search engines can’t properly access it.

Some believe that more backlinks always mean better results. In reality, low-quality links can harm your site.

Finally, many expect instant results. SEO is a long-term process that requires patience and consistency.

Practical Tips and Best Practices

Start with a solid foundation. Fix technical issues before investing heavily in content or backlinks.

Focus on creating genuinely helpful content. Ask yourself whether your content truly solves a problem.

Keep your website simple and user-friendly. A clean design improves engagement and performance.

Regularly audit your website. Identify weak areas and improve them over time.

Stay updated with changes, but don’t chase every trend. Focus on fundamentals that consistently work.

Frequently Asked Questions

How often should I use an SEO checklist?

You should review your checklist regularly, especially when publishing new content or updating your website. Monthly audits are a good practice.

Can I skip technical SEO if my content is good?

No. Technical issues can prevent your content from being properly indexed or ranked, regardless of quality.

How long does it take to see results?

It depends on competition and effort, but most websites start seeing noticeable improvements within a few months.

Is keyword research still important?

Yes, but it should be combined with understanding user intent rather than focusing only on keywords.

Do I need backlinks to rank?

In most cases, yes. Backlinks help build authority, but quality matters far more than quantity.

Conclusion

An SEO checklist is not just a list of tasks—it’s a roadmap to building a strong, visible, and successful website. By following a structured approach, you ensure that every critical element is covered, from technical setup to content quality and authority building.

The key is consistency. Small improvements made regularly can lead to significant long-term results. Focus on delivering value, maintaining quality, and continuously optimizing your website.

When done right, SEO becomes less of a mystery and more of a reliable growth system.

About the author
Shel Silverstein

Shel Silverstein was a multi-talented poet, songwriter, and children’s author from the USA. His playful poems often felt like riddles in disguise, blending humor with deep meaning, making him a timeless favorite for puzzle and word lovers.

Leave a Comment